World Hijab Day

Nazma Khan, who immigrated to the United States from Bangladesh at age 11, faced years of shaming over wearing a headscarf in New York.

So, in 2013, she started World Hijab Day - a day for both Muslim and non-Muslim women to experience wearing a headscarf.

Celebrated on Feb. 1, WHD is an expression of solidarity and support for religious freedom.
